Lillion “Adell” Nelson Page, age 86, a resident of Columbia, passed away January 13, 2021 at Maury Regional Medical Center.

Funeral services will be held on Monday, January 18th at 11am at Heritage Funeral Home with Rick Points and Pastor Matt Travers officiating.  Entombment will follow in Polk Memorial Gardens.  The family will visit with friends on Monday from 10am until the service hour at the funeral home.  Heritage Funeral Home is assisting the family with arrangements.

 

Adell was born in Giles County on September 8, 1934 and was the daughter of the late Johnnie A. Nelson and the late Addie Bell Toungette Nelson.  She graduated from Campbellsville High School and worked as a technician in the Walmart pharmacy.  She was a devoted member of Northside Baptist Church and was very active in the “Lead On” Sunday school class.  She had a beautiful yard and enjoyed working on it.  She also enjoyed gardening. Adell had a caring heart serving as a volunteer at Maury Regional Hospital in the same day surgery center assisting patients and also in the medical building transporting them.  She also was active at the Senior Center exercise and doing line dancing.  She was a devoted mother with a special love for her children.  She will be missed by all who knew her.

 

She is survived by her daughter: Deborah J. Page of Columbia; son: Dale (Debra) Page of Michigan; brother: James Franklin Nelson of Columbia; and grandchildren: Jorden Page and Nicholas Page.

 

Along with her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band: Odell Page; sister: Gracie Mae Green; and brother: Ernest Nelson.
